Secrets to Crispy Tortilla Chips: Homemade Techniques for Ultimate Crunch

Let’s elevate this dish with tortilla chips boasting maximum crunch. Start by cutting fresh corn tortillas into perfect triangles. For ⁢that⁣ signature crispness,lightly ⁢fry the chips in hot ​vegetable oil at 350°F (175°C) for about 2 minutes per side.Ensure the oil is hot⁣ enough so the chips quickly crisp up rather of ‍soaking⁣ oil. Drain‌ on paper towels immediately and sprinkle with fine sea salt while still warm.

Alternatively, bake ‌chips on a single layer at 400°F (200°C) for 8-10 minutes, flipping halfway, for a lighter yet crispy⁣ result.Homemade chips crafted ⁢this way ‌bring freshness and texture that ​store-bought ⁣cannot touch.

prep and Cook⁢ Time

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ook⁢ Time: 10 minutes (for chips)
  • total Time: 25 minutes

Yield

Serves 4 to 6 as a snack ⁢or appetizer.

Difficulty level

Easy – ‍Perfect for cooks of all skill levels, from‌ beginners to seasoned chefs.

Ingredients

  • 4 large ripe Roma tomatoes, diced
  • ½ medium white onion, finely chopped
  • 2 fresh ⁢jalapeño peppers, minced (seeds optional)
  • 1 small bunch fresh cilantro, chopped ‍(about ½ cup packed)
  • 2 cloves ⁤gar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h‍ lime juice (about 1 ⁣lime)
  • Salt, to taste
  • 6 fresh corn tortillas, cut ⁢into triangles
  • Vegetable oil (for frying, about 2 cups)
  • Fine sea salt, for sprinkling chips

Instructions

  1. Prepare the salsa: In a‍ medium‌ bowl, combine‍ the diced tomatoes, finely chopped onion, minced⁣ jalapeños, chopped cilantro, and minced garlic. Add lime juice and a generous pinch of salt. Stir gently to combine.
  2. Taste⁤ and adjust: Let the salsa sit for⁤ 5 minutes to allow flavors to meld. Taste and‍ add more salt or lime juice as needed for brightness and seasoning.
  3. heat the oil: In a deep skillet or heavy-bottomed pot, heat vegetable ⁣oil ​to 350°F (175°C). ⁣use a kitchen thermometer for accuracy to ensure perfect chip crispness.
  4. Fry the chips: Working in batches,⁢ carefully fry tortilla triangles until golden and crisp, about 2 ​minutes per side. Avoid ⁢overcrowding the pan.
  5. Drain and season: Remove chips with a slotted ‌spoon and place on paper towels.​ Immediately sprinkle with fine sea salt while still hot.
  6. Serve: Transfer chips and ​salsa to serving⁤ bowls. Garnish salsa with extra cilantro leaves or thin radish ‍slices for a fresh look.

Chef’s Notes

  • For milder salsa,remove jalapeño seeds before chopping. For extra heat, include seeds or add⁤ a pinch of cayenne pepper.
  • To make this recipe ahead, ⁢prepare⁣ salsa ‍and⁤ refrigerate up to 24 hours – ⁣flavors deepen beautifully! Keep chips in an airtight container to preserve crunch.
  • Try substituting‍ Roma tomatoes with heirloom varieties for a colorful salsa twist.
  • Crispy ​baked chips are a healthier alternative-just brush tortillas lightly with oil⁤ before baking.

Q7: How should I store ‌leftover salsa and chips?
A: Salsa keeps beautifully in the fridge for 3-4 days-just give it a quick stir before serving. Tortilla chips, however, are best eaten fresh. If you⁣ must store ⁤them, ⁣keep them in an airtight container at room temperature to retain as ⁤much crunch as possible.
